Description
The testo 350 Analysis Box is a rugged, professional industrial exhaust gas analyzer designed to meet the highest performance criteria for precise emission measurements and complex data acquisition. The analyzer unit contains an O2 sensor as standard and features internal slots to accommodate up to 5 additional optional gas sensors (CO, NO, NO2, SO2, H2S, CxHy, or CO2). To shield the technical components during heavy-load monitoring, the integrated measuring range extension (dilution system) automatically triggers during unexpectedly high gas concentrations. The sealed housing features built-in impact protection for harsh technical environments and a practical service opening for fast access to wearing parts.

Technical Specifications
| Gas Sensor Slots | Up to 6 sensors (O2 included as standard) |
| Optional Gas Sensors | CO, NO, NO2, SO2, H2S, CxHy, CO2 |
| Temperature Range (NTC) | -20 to +50 °C (Accuracy: +-0.2 °C) |
| Temperature Range (TC Type K) | -200 to +1370 °C (Accuracy: +-0.4 °C within -100 to +200 °C) |
| Temperature Range (TC Type S) | 0 to +1760 °C (Accuracy: +-1 °C) |
| Housing / Protection | Sealed housing with built-in impact protection |
| Interfaces | USB, Bluetooth 2.0, CANCase, Android App connection |
